Visual Study Methods

Although many students grasp complex chemistry ideas through traditional approaches, image-based learning can substantially enhance comprehension for those who excel with visual imagery and spatial reasoning. Tutors can incorporate visual aids, molecular models, and graphs to show reactions and molecular structures, making abstract concepts more realistic. Using color-organized materials and computer simulations can engage visual learners, helping them to visualize mechanisms or reaction pathways. Furthermore, using videos that demonstrate experiments or practical uses of chemistry can supply context and improve retention. By adapting their teaching methods to include these imagery elements, educators can build a more accepting educational space, meeting diverse learning preferences and ultimately fostering a stronger comprehension of chemistry concepts among their classes.

Kinesthetic Knowledge Acquisition Tactics

For kinesthetic learners, practical engagement and physical activities are crucial in grasping complex concepts in chemistry. Expert chemistry tutors can boost learning by incorporating dynamic experiments and tactile materials. Utilizing models, such as molecular kits, enables students to conceptualize structures and reactions physically. Additionally, involving students in lab activities fosters a stronger understanding of scientific principles through real-world applications. Tutors may also employ role-playing scenarios, where students dramatize chemical processes, reinforcing knowledge through movement. Furthermore, integrating technology, such as virtual labs, offers immersive experiences for those unable to conduct experiments in person. By tailoring strategies to meet kinesthetic preferences, tutors can significantly increase student engagement and comprehension in chemistry.

What Does Chemistry Instruction Typically Expense?

Chemistry tutoring sessions generally cost between $30 to $100 per hour, influenced by elements like the tutor's background, geographical area, and session length. Costs can vary widely based on individual circumstances and particular requirements.
